Corrosion myth #25: Polymer coatings and polymer films are barriers that prevent your formula from causing valve, container or metal foil corrosion
Posted on April 15, 2009 in Uncategorized
In the Fall of 2008 I discussed container coatings, valve coatings and laminate coatings for spray packaging in a series of Corrosion Corner articles in the Spray Technology and Marketing Magazine. Several months ago I was asked to write a synopsis of these three articles for the Aerosol Form. This article is the synopsis for the September 2008 through November 2008 Corrosion Corner articles… - article by W. Stephen Tait, Ph.D., Chief Science Officer and Principal Consultant at Pair O Docs Professionals L.L.C., Madison, Wisconsin U.S.A.
